What color is 610A9E?

The RGB color code for color number #610A9E is RGB(97, 10, 158). In the RGB color model, #610A9E has a red value of 97, a green value of 10, and a blue value of 158. The CMYK color model (also known as process color, used in color printing) comprises 38.6% cyan, 93.7% magenta, 0.0% yellow, and 38.0% key (black). The HSL color scale has a hue of 275.3° (degrees), 88.1 % saturation, and 32.9 % lightness. In the HSB/HSV color space, #610A9E has a hue of 275.3° (degrees), 93.7 % saturation and 62.0 % brightness/value.

What is the LRV of 610A9E?

Color code 610A9E has an LRV of nearly 5. By LRV value, it is a dark color.
Light Reflectance Value (LRV), indicates how light or dark a color will look on a scale of 0 (black) to 100 (white).

Monochromatic Color Palette

Monochromatic colors belong to the same hue angle but different tints and shades. Monochromatic color palette can be generated by keeping the exact hue of the base color and then changing the saturation and lightness.

Analogous Color Palette

Analogous colors are a group of colors adjacent to each other on a color wheel. Group of these adjacent colors forms Analogous color scheme Palette. Analogous Palette can be generated by increasing or decreasing the hue value by 30 points.

Triadic Color Palette

The triadic color palette has three colors separated by 120° in the RGB color wheel

Tetradic Color Palette

The tetradic colour scheme composed of two sets of complementary colors in a rectangular shape on the color wheel.
